Output 671ec258d210aa444cbc594f741e1b80090dd19e14cc33dadbf0fbe753246d0c:1

value
122262
script pubkey
OP_0 OP_PUSHBYTES_20 88e917538ccf39b23d386aed965b5686de60c550
address
bc1q3r53w5uveuumy0fcdtkevk6ksm0xp32s5p3ggl
transaction
671ec258d210aa444cbc594f741e1b80090dd19e14cc33dadbf0fbe753246d0c
confirmations
327482
spent
true